There are 3 main styles of wedding photography; traditional, reportage and journalistic. The traditional style involves more photographer input for posed and group shots. Reportage is more relaxed and a key to capturing the character and soul of the day where there is less photographer input and more emphasis on informality, although some posed shots are still included.
|
|
Finally, the journalistic style involves no posed photographs and again, captures the heart and energy of the day. This style perfectly provides a photographic storyboard of the day.
